怎么把excel的每一行数据

怎么把excel的每一行数据

使用Excel高效管理和处理数据:每行数据的优化方法包括:利用公式和函数、使用宏和VBA自动化操作、应用数据透视表和图表、按条件格式化数据、通过筛选和排序功能整理数据、使用数据验证工具、拆分和合并单元格数据、应用数据清洗工具、通过Power Query进行高级数据处理、与其他软件集成(如Power BI)。本文将详细展开其中的几种方法,帮助你在日常工作中更好地管理和处理Excel中的每一行数据。

一、利用公式和函数

1、常见函数的应用

Excel中提供了丰富的函数库,使用这些函数可以大大提高数据处理的效率。常见的函数包括SUM、AVERAGE、VLOOKUP、HLOOKUP、IF、COUNTIF等。SUM函数可以帮助你快速计算一列或一行数字的总和,而VLOOKUP函数则可以在另一张表中查找并引用数据。

SUM函数的使用示例

假设你有一张销售数据表,包含销售员的姓名和每月的销售额。你可以使用SUM函数快速计算每个销售员的年度总销售额。具体操作如下:

=SUM(B2:M2)

公式中的B2到M2代表一年的12个月销售数据,SUM函数会将这些数据相加并返回总和。

2、高级函数的应用

除了常见的基础函数,Excel还提供了一些高级函数,如INDEXMATCH函数,这两个函数结合使用可以实现更为复杂的数据查找和引用。

INDEX和MATCH函数的组合使用示例

假设你有一张包含商品信息的表格,你需要根据商品编号查找商品的价格。你可以使用INDEX和MATCH函数的组合来实现这一操作:

=INDEX(价格列, MATCH(商品编号, 商品编号列, 0))

其中,价格列代表所有商品的价格,商品编号列代表所有商品的编号。MATCH函数会在商品编号列中查找指定的商品编号,并返回其位置,然后INDEX函数根据这个位置在价格列中找到对应的价格。

二、使用宏和VBA自动化操作

1、录制宏

宏是Excel中一种非常强大的工具,可以帮助你自动化重复性的任务。你可以通过录制宏来记录你在Excel中的操作步骤,然后在需要时运行这个宏,以自动执行这些操作。

录制宏的步骤

  1. 打开Excel文件,点击“视图”选项卡,然后选择“宏”→“录制宏”。
  2. 为宏指定一个名称,并选择保存宏的位置。
  3. 进行你想要自动化的操作,比如数据格式化、计算等。
  4. 完成操作后,点击“停止录制”。

2、编写VBA代码

如果你对Excel的内置宏功能感到不满足,可以尝试编写VBA(Visual Basic for Applications)代码。VBA是一种编程语言,可以帮助你实现更为复杂和灵活的操作。

VBA代码示例

以下是一个简单的VBA代码示例,用于自动将一列数据中的空单元格填充为“0”:

Sub FillEmptyCells()

Dim rng As Range

Set rng = Range("A1:A100")

For Each cell In rng

If IsEmpty(cell) Then

cell.Value = 0

End If

Next cell

End Sub

该代码首先定义了一个范围(A1:A100),然后循环遍历这个范围中的每个单元格,如果单元格为空,则将其填充为“0”。

三、应用数据透视表和图表

1、创建数据透视表

数据透视表是Excel中一项强大的数据分析工具,可以帮助你快速汇总和分析大量数据。通过数据透视表,你可以轻松地对数据进行分组、筛选和排序,从而获得有价值的信息。

创建数据透视表的步骤

  1. 选择数据范围,点击“插入”选项卡,然后选择“数据透视表”。
  2. 在弹出的窗口中选择数据源和数据透视表的位置,然后点击“确定”。
  3. 在右侧的字段列表中拖动字段到行、列、值和筛选区域,创建所需的数据透视表。

2、创建图表

Excel中的图表功能可以帮助你更直观地展示数据。你可以根据数据透视表创建图表,或者直接根据原始数据创建图表。

创建图表的步骤

  1. 选择数据范围,点击“插入”选项卡,然后选择图表类型(如柱形图、折线图、饼图等)。
  2. Excel会自动生成一个图表,你可以通过图表工具栏对其进行进一步的格式化和自定义。

四、按条件格式化数据

1、应用条件格式

条件格式是Excel中一项非常实用的功能,可以根据单元格的值或公式结果自动应用特定的格式。通过条件格式,你可以轻松地突出显示重要数据,帮助你更快地发现问题和趋势。

应用条件格式的步骤

  1. 选择数据范围,点击“开始”选项卡,然后选择“条件格式”。
  2. 选择一种预定义的格式规则,或者创建自定义规则。
  3. 根据需要调整格式规则的条件和格式,然后点击“确定”。

2、高级条件格式

除了简单的条件格式规则,Excel还提供了一些高级的条件格式选项,如数据条、色阶和图标集。这些高级选项可以帮助你更直观地展示数据的分布和趋势。

应用数据条的步骤

  1. 选择数据范围,点击“开始”选项卡,然后选择“条件格式”→“数据条”。
  2. 选择一种数据条样式,Excel会自动根据单元格的值为每个单元格应用不同长度的数据条。

五、通过筛选和排序功能整理数据

1、使用筛选功能

Excel中的筛选功能可以帮助你快速找到和显示符合特定条件的数据。你可以根据一个或多个列的值进行筛选,从而只显示你感兴趣的数据。

使用筛选功能的步骤

  1. 选择数据范围,点击“数据”选项卡,然后选择“筛选”。
  2. 在每列的标题中会出现一个下拉箭头,点击箭头可以选择筛选条件。
  3. 根据需要选择筛选条件,Excel会自动隐藏不符合条件的行。

2、使用排序功能

排序功能可以帮助你将数据按特定顺序排列,如升序或降序。你可以对一个或多个列进行排序,从而更方便地浏览和分析数据。

使用排序功能的步骤

  1. 选择数据范围,点击“数据”选项卡,然后选择“排序”。
  2. 在弹出的窗口中选择排序依据的列和排序顺序,然后点击“确定”。

六、使用数据验证工具

1、应用数据验证

数据验证是Excel中的一项功能,可以帮助你控制输入到单元格中的数据类型和范围。通过数据验证,你可以确保数据的准确性和一致性,减少错误和重复输入。

应用数据验证的步骤

  1. 选择需要应用数据验证的单元格或范围,点击“数据”选项卡,然后选择“数据验证”。
  2. 在弹出的窗口中选择验证条件,如整数、小数、日期、列表等。
  3. 根据需要设置验证条件和输入信息,然后点击“确定”。

2、高级数据验证

除了基本的数据验证规则,Excel还提供了一些高级的数据验证选项,如自定义公式和动态下拉列表。这些高级选项可以帮助你实现更为复杂和灵活的数据验证。

应用自定义公式的数据验证步骤

  1. 选择需要应用数据验证的单元格或范围,点击“数据”选项卡,然后选择“数据验证”。
  2. 在弹出的窗口中选择“自定义”,然后输入自定义公式,如=ISNUMBER(A1)
  3. 根据需要设置验证条件和输入信息,然后点击“确定”。

七、拆分和合并单元格数据

1、拆分单元格数据

在处理Excel数据时,有时需要将一个单元格中的数据拆分成多个单元格。你可以使用Excel的“分列”功能来实现这一操作。

拆分单元格数据的步骤

  1. 选择需要拆分的单元格或范围,点击“数据”选项卡,然后选择“分列”。
  2. 在弹出的向导中选择分隔符(如逗号、空格等)或固定宽度,然后点击“下一步”。
  3. 根据需要调整分隔符或列宽,然后点击“完成”。

2、合并单元格数据

有时你可能需要将多个单元格的数据合并到一个单元格中。你可以使用Excel的“连接”功能或“&”运算符来实现这一操作。

合并单元格数据的步骤

  1. 在目标单元格中输入公式,如=A1 & " " & B1,将A1和B1单元格的数据合并,并用空格分隔。
  2. 按回车键确认公式,目标单元格会显示合并后的数据。

八、应用数据清洗工具

1、删除重复项

在处理大量数据时,重复项可能会影响数据的准确性和分析结果。你可以使用Excel的“删除重复项”功能来快速删除重复数据。

删除重复项的步骤

  1. 选择数据范围,点击“数据”选项卡,然后选择“删除重复项”。
  2. 在弹出的窗口中选择需要检查重复项的列,然后点击“确定”。

2、查找和替换

Excel的“查找和替换”功能可以帮助你快速查找并替换数据中的特定内容。这在数据清洗和整理过程中非常有用。

查找和替换的步骤

  1. 按Ctrl+F打开“查找和替换”窗口。
  2. 在“查找内容”框中输入要查找的内容,在“替换为”框中输入替换后的内容。
  3. 点击“全部替换”或“替换”,Excel会自动进行替换操作。

九、通过Power Query进行高级数据处理

1、导入数据

Power Query是Excel中的一项高级数据处理工具,可以帮助你从各种数据源导入和处理数据。你可以通过Power Query导入数据,并进行清洗、转换和分析。

导入数据的步骤

  1. 打开Excel文件,点击“数据”选项卡,然后选择“获取数据”。
  2. 选择数据源类型,如文件、数据库、在线服务等。
  3. 根据向导提示完成数据导入过程。

2、数据转换和清洗

导入数据后,你可以使用Power Query中的各种工具和函数对数据进行转换和清洗,如删除空行、拆分列、合并列、应用条件格式等。

数据转换和清洗的步骤

  1. 在Power Query编辑器中选择需要处理的数据列或行。
  2. 使用工具栏中的各种选项,如“删除行”、“拆分列”、“合并列”等,对数据进行处理。
  3. 完成数据处理后,点击“关闭并加载”将处理后的数据加载回Excel。

十、与其他软件集成(如Power BI)

1、导出数据到Power BI

Power BI是微软的一款商业智能工具,可以帮助你更深入地分析和可视化数据。你可以将Excel中的数据导出到Power BI,以便进行更高级的数据分析和展示。

导出数据到Power BI的步骤

  1. 打开Excel文件,点击“文件”选项卡,然后选择“导出”。
  2. 选择“导出到Power BI”,按照向导提示完成导出过程。

2、与其他软件集成

除了Power BI,Excel还可以与其他软件和服务集成,如SharePoint、OneDrive、Google Sheets等。通过这些集成,你可以更方便地共享和协作处理数据。

与Google Sheets集成的步骤

  1. 打开Excel文件,点击“文件”选项卡,然后选择“另存为”。
  2. 选择保存类型为“CSV(逗号分隔)”,并保存文件。
  3. 打开Google Sheets,点击“文件”→“导入”,选择保存的CSV文件。
  4. 按照向导提示完成导入过程,Excel数据会被加载到Google Sheets中。

通过以上方法,你可以更高效地管理和处理Excel中的每一行数据。无论是使用公式和函数、宏和VBA,还是数据透视表和图表、条件格式化、数据验证等工具,Excel都能为你提供强大的支持,帮助你更好地完成工作任务。

相关问答FAQs:

1. 如何将Excel中的每一行数据导入到其他软件或数据库中?

  • 首先,确保你已经打开了Excel文件,并且选择了包含要导出的数据的工作表。
  • 其次,选择要导出的数据行。你可以点击行号来选择整行,或者按住鼠标拖动来选择多行。
  • 然后,复制选中的行。你可以使用快捷键Ctrl+C来复制,或者在右键菜单中选择“复制”选项。
  • 最后,打开目标软件或数据库,并将复制的行数据粘贴到相应位置。你可以使用快捷键Ctrl+V来粘贴,或者在右键菜单中选择“粘贴”选项。

2. 如何在Excel中将每一行数据分别保存为独立的文件?

  • 首先,打开Excel文件并选择包含要保存的数据的工作表。
  • 其次,选择要保存的数据行。你可以点击行号来选择整行,或者按住鼠标拖动来选择多行。
  • 然后,复制选中的行。你可以使用快捷键Ctrl+C来复制,或者在右键菜单中选择“复制”选项。
  • 最后,打开一个文件夹,并使用快捷键Ctrl+V将复制的行数据粘贴到文件夹中。每一行数据将保存为一个独立的文件,文件名可以根据需要进行修改。

3. 如何在Excel中将每一行数据拆分为多个列?

  • 首先,打开Excel文件并选择包含要拆分的数据行的工作表。
  • 其次,选中要拆分的数据行。你可以点击行号来选择整行,或者按住鼠标拖动来选择多行。
  • 然后,点击“数据”选项卡上的“文本到列”按钮。在弹出的对话框中,选择“分隔符”选项,并根据数据的分隔符进行设置。
  • 最后,点击“完成”按钮,Excel将会将每一行数据拆分为多个列,并自动调整列宽以适应数据。

文章包含AI辅助创作,作者:Edit1,如若转载,请注明出处:https://docs.pingcode.com/baike/4280308

(0)
Edit1Edit1
免费注册
电话联系

4008001024

微信咨询
微信咨询
返回顶部